Smart gråtone-sensor | Analog refleksionsmodul
Smart gråtone-sensor | Analog refleksionsmodul
Smart Grayscale Sensor til analog overfladereflektionsdetektion
Smart Grayscale Sensor er en analog refleksionsmodul til detektion af overfladelysstyrke, gråtoneniveau og farvekontrast. Den kombinerer en kraftig LED og et fotoresistor-lignende sensorkredsløb, så en controller kan aflæse forskellige reflekterede lysniveauer fra papir, bordplader, baner eller robotbaner.
I modsætning til en simpel digital linjesensor giver denne modul en kontinuerlig analog værdi, som tillader softwaretærskler og kalibrering til forskellige lysforhold. Den er nyttig med Arduino analoge indgange, ESP32 ADC-pins og OpenELAB UNO R3 Intermediate Kit V2 til interaktive farve- og linjefølgningseksperimenter.
Brug den, når projektet kræver mere nuance end sort/hvid detektion, såsom gråtonesortering, robotfodboldbanedetektion eller justerbar linjetærskellæring.
Tekniske specifikationer
| Parameter | Værdi |
|---|---|
| Sensortype | Analog gråtoneskala / refleksionssensor |
| Lyskilde | Højlyst hvid LED |
| Modtageelement | Fotoresistor / LDR refleksionskredsløb |
| Udgangstype | Analog spænding |
| Driftsspænding | Typisk 3,3 V / 5 V |
| Stik | 3-polet header med 2,54 mm afstand |
| Pinout | GND, VCC, S |
| Detektionsmål | Reflekterende overflader med forskellige gråtoneniveauer |
| Anbefalet afstand | Kort fast afstand over måloverfladen |
| Kalibreringsmetode | Softwaretærskel eller ADC-kortlægning |
| Udviklingsstøtte | Arduino, ESP32, STM32, Raspberry Pi Pico ADC |
Kortlayout & mærkningsvejledning
- Hvid LED: Belyser måloverfladen for stabile refleksionsmålinger.
- Fotoresistorområde: Modtager reflekteret lys og ændrer kredsløbsspænding.
- G pin: Strømmasse.
- V pin: 3,3 V eller 5 V strømforsyning.
- S pin: Analog udgang til controller ADC.
- Monteringsposition: Hold højde og vinkel konsekvent for gentagelige aflæsninger.
- Bemærkning om omgivelseslys: Skærm af eller kalibrer igen, når rumbelysningen ændres.
Anvendelsesscenarier
1. Gråtonelæsning
Læs gråtonereflektion som en analog værdi og udskriv den til kalibrering.
const int SENSOR_PIN = A0;
void setup() {
Serial.begin(115200);
}
void loop() {
int wetLevel = analogRead(SENSOR_PIN);
Serial.print("wet_level=");
Serial.println(wetLevel);
delay(200);
}
2. Adaptiv linjetærskel
Brug en tærskel til at klassificere en mørk linje mod en lys baggrund til robotnavigation.
const int SENSOR_PIN = A0;
const int OUTPUT_PIN = 8;
const int WET_THRESHOLD = 500;
void setup() {
pinMode(OUTPUT_PIN, OUTPUT);
}
void loop() {
int wetLevel = analogRead(SENSOR_PIN);
digitalWrite(OUTPUT_PIN, wetLevel > WET_THRESHOLD ? HIGH : LOW);
delay(100);
}
3. Overfladesorteringslogger
Gennemsnit aflæsninger for at sortere overflader eller materialer efter refleksion.
const int SENSOR_PIN = A0;
void setup() {
Serial.begin(115200);
}
void loop() {
long total = 0;
for (int i = 0; i < 16; i++) {
total += analogRead(SENSOR_PIN);
delay(5);
}
Serial.print("average_wet_level=");
Serial.println(total / 16);
delay(1000);
}
Pakkeindhold
- 1 x Smart Gråtonessensor
FAQ
Q: Kan dette modul fungere med Arduino?
A: Ja. Tilslut VCC, GND og signalpin til et Arduino-kompatibelt board eller et OpenELAB Sensor Shield V5.
Q: Kan det fungere med 3,3 V controllere?
A: Ja for de listede 3,3 V til 5 V moduler, men hold analog output inden for controllerens ADC-område.
Q: Kræves kalibrering?
A: Til tærskel- eller kvantitativ brug, kalibrer i den endelige installation og registrer basisaflæsninger.
Q: Kan jeg bruge lange ledninger?
A: Kortere ledninger er bedre for analog stabilitet; brug gennemsnit i firmware, hvis aflæsninger svinger.
Q: Leverer modulet præcise ingeniørenheder?
A: De fleste af disse moduler leverer relative analoge eller digitale signaler, ikke certificerede måledata.
Q: Hvad skal jeg tjekke først, hvis det ikke udløser?
A: Kontroller strøm, jord, pin-tilknytning, tærskelindstilling og om signalet er aktivt højt eller lavt.
Q: Er det egnet til udendørs brug?
A: Kun med kapslingsbeskyttelse. Hold stik og elektronik væk fra vand og korrosion.
Q: Kan det styre et relæ eller motor direkte?
A: Nej. Brug modulet som input til en controller, og styr derefter et passende relæ eller motordriver.
1. Generel forsendelsesinformation
- Vi tilbyder pålidelige forsendelsestjenester med et sporingsnummer for hver ordre.
- Forsendelsesadresser skal indtastes på engelsk og må ikke indeholde specialtegn, så kurersystemet kan genkende din placering korrekt.
- Sørg venligst for, at din forsendelsesadresse er korrekt, inden du afgiver din ordre. Vi sender strengt til den adresse, der er angivet ved kassen.
- På lager-ordrer afsendes normalt inden for 1 arbejdsdag efter ordrebekræftelse.
- Anslåede leveringstider refererer til perioden efter afsendelse og inkluderer ikke behandlingstid, weekender, helligdage, toldkontrol eller force majeure-forsinkelser.
- Hvis du har brug for at annullere eller ændre din ordre, bedes du kontakte os, før ordren er markeret som “Afsendt”. Når ordren er afsendt, kan den ikke annulleres eller ændres.
🚀 Brug for hurtigere forsendelse?
Hvis du har brug for hurtigere forsendelse, bedes du kontakte vores kundesupportteam på info@openelab.io for et tilpasset tilbud baseret på din destination.
2. Forsendelsespriser & muligheder
Forsendelsespriser beregnes baseret på ordreværdi, destination og tilgængelige forsendelsesmetoder. De endelige tilgængelige muligheder vises ved kassen.
2.1 Tysklands indenrigsforsendelse
| Forsendelsesmetode | Ordreværdi | Pris | Forventet levering |
|---|---|---|---|
| Deutsche Post | €0.00 - €50.00 | €4.95 | 2-4 arbejdsdage |
| Deutsche Post | Over €50,00 | Gratis | 2-4 arbejdsdage |
|
DHL Paket (Hurtigere levering) |
€0.00 - €50.00 | €6.95 | 1-3 arbejdsdage |
|
DHL Paket (Hurtigere levering) |
€50.00 - €100.00 | €2.00 | 1-3 arbejdsdage |
|
DHL Paket (Hurtigere levering) |
Over €100,00 | Gratis | 1-3 arbejdsdage |
2.2 Udvalgte EU-lande / regioner
Tilgængelige EU-forsendelsesdestinationer vises ved kassen baseret på din forsendelsesadresse. For ordrer sendt til udvalgte EU-lande eller regioner uden for Tyskland bruger vi FedEx Regional Economy.
| Forsendelsesmetode | Ordreværdi | Pris | Forventet levering |
|---|---|---|---|
| FedEx Regional Economy | €0.00 - €100.00 | €7.95 | 3-5 arbejdsdage |
| FedEx Regional Economy | Over €100,00 | Gratis | 3-5 arbejdsdage |
EU-ordrer kan blive opfyldt fra vores lager i München eller, når det er relevant, fra vores lager i Shenzhen afhængigt af lagerbeholdningen. For EU-medlemslande dækker OpenELAB gældende importafgifter og skatter under DDP-service, hvor det kræves.
2.3 USA
| Region | Forsendelsesmetode | Ordreværdi | Pris | Forventet levering |
|---|---|---|---|---|
|
Kontinentale USA (50 stater) |
USPS Ground Advantage | €0.00 - €45.00 | €4.95 | 3-7 arbejdsdage |
| USPS Ground Advantage | Over €45,00 | Gratis | 3-7 arbejdsdage | |
| USPS Priority Mail | €0.00 - €45.00 | €16.95 | 1-4 arbejdsdage | |
| USPS Priority Mail | Over €45,00 | €14.95 | 1-4 arbejdsdage | |
|
Ikke-kontinentale USA (AK, HI, PR osv.) |
USPS Ground Advantage | €0.00 - €60.00 | €6.95 | 5-9 arbejdsdage |
| USPS Ground Advantage | Over €60,00 | Gratis | 5-9 arbejdsdage |
Ikke-kontinentale amerikanske regioner inkluderer Alaska, Amerikansk Samoa, Guam, Hawaii, Marshalløerne, Nordmarianerne, Palau, Puerto Rico, De Amerikanske Jomfruøer og adresser til de amerikanske væbnede styrker.
2.4 Internationale destinationer uden for EU
For udvalgte internationale destinationer uden for EU, herunder Schweiz, Storbritannien og Norge, er forsendelsespriserne som følger:
| Ordreværdi | Forsendelsesomkostninger |
|---|---|
| €0.00 - €300.00 | €19.95 |
| Over €300,00 | Gratis |
For destinationer uden for EU kan importafgifter, skatter og toldgebyrer blive opkrævet af destinationslandet og er modtagerens ansvar.
3. Lagre & Opfyldelse
Vores produkter kan være opbevaret på vores lagre i München, Arlington og Shenzhen. Det faktiske forsendelseslager afhænger af produktets tilgængelighed og destination.
3.1 München-lager
For produkter, der opbevares på vores München-lager, bruger vi Deutsche Post eller DHL Paket til indenlandske leveringer i Tyskland. For udvalgte EU-destinationer uden for Tyskland bruger vi FedEx Regional Economy.
3.2 Arlington-lager
For produkter, der opbevares på vores Arlington-lager, bruger vi USPS eller UPS til leveringer inden for USA.
3.3 Shenzhen-lager
For forudbestillingsvarer eller produkter, der opfyldes direkte fra vores Shenzhen-lager, arrangerer vi pålidelig international forsendelse baseret på destination og lagerstatus. For EU-medlemslande dækker OpenELAB gældende importafgifter og skatter under DDP-service, hvor det er påkrævet.
4. Lager, forudbestillinger & opdelte forsendelser
- Lagerstatus: Tjek venligst produktsiden for realtidsoplysninger om lagerbeholdning. Hvis en vare er udsolgt på vores lokale lagre, kan den være markeret som “Forudbestilling”.
- Opfyldelse af forudbestillinger: Forudbestillingsvarer kan blive sendt direkte fra Shenzhen eller først blive genopfyldt på et lokalt lager, inden den endelige levering.
- Opdelte forsendelser: Hvis din ordre indeholder både lagervarer og forudbestillingsvarer, kan vi sende dem separat. Der opkræves ikke ekstra fragtgebyr for opdelte forsendelser, der skyldes vores opfyldelsesordning.
5. Told, skatter & leveringsproblemer
5.1 Told og skatter
For EU-medlemslande:
Uanset om forsendelsen sker fra Tyskland eller Kina, dækker OpenELAB gældende importafgifter og skatter under DDP-service, hvor det er påkrævet. Kunder i EU-medlemslande bør ikke blive opkrævet yderligere importafgifter eller moms ved levering.
For destinationer uden for Den Europæiske Union, såsom Schweiz, Norge og Storbritannien, kan lokale myndigheder opkræve importafgifter, skatter og toldgebyrer ved levering. Disse gebyrer påhviler modtageren.
5.2 Beskadigede, forsinkede eller mistede pakker
Undersøg venligst din pakke ved levering, hvis det er muligt. Hvis du bemærker synlige skader, bedes du rapportere det til kurerfirmaet og kontakte os så hurtigt som muligt. Dette påvirker ikke dine lovbestemte forbrugerrettigheder.
Hvis din pakke er forsinket, mistet, returneret til afsender eller hvis sporingsinformationen ikke er opdateret i en usædvanlig periode, bedes du kontakte os på info@openelab.io. Vi vil hjælpe dig med at tjekke forsendelsesstatus hos kurerfirmaet.
5.3 Forkert adresse eller mislykket levering
Hvis en pakke ikke kan leveres på grund af en forkert eller ufuldstændig adresse oplyst af kunden, afvisning af levering eller manglende afhentning af pakken, kan der pålægges ekstra forsendelses- eller returomkostninger.
6. Moms
For ordrer inden for EU opkræves moms ved kassen i henhold til gældende destinationsregler. Der skal ikke opkræves yderligere moms ved levering for ordrer til EU-medlemslande, der er dækket af vores DDP-forsendelsesordning.


